The Dynamic Fields feature allows admins to create custom input fields for products or stores based on specific requirements. These fields are useful for collecting extra information such as sizes, materials, or other product-specific details.
Key Features: #
- Create Custom Fields:Â Add new input fields like text, checkbox, select, etc.
- Store Type Specific:Â Assign fields to certain store types (e.g., clothing, furniture).
- Status Control:Â Mark fields as active, inactive, or archived.
- Required Field:Â Decide if the field is mandatory for sellers to fill.
- Multilingual Support:Â Add field names in multiple languages (English, Spanish, Arabic).

Add Dynamic Field
#
The Add Dynamic Field form lets you create new custom fields that can be attached to products or stores. These fields help gather more detailed information beyond the standard attributes.
Form Fields:
- Default / English / Spanish / Arabic:Â Enter the field name in multiple languages.
- Name (Default):Â The display name of the field (e.g., Gender, Dimensions).
- Type:Â Select the input type (Text, Checkbox, Dropdown, Radio).
- Store Type:Â Assign this field to a specific store type (e.g., Clothing, Furniture).
- Status:Â Choose whether the field is Active, Inactive, or Archived.
- Required:Â Mark the field as mandatory if sellers must provide this information.

Dynamic Field Options
#
For fields like Dropdown, Checkbox, or Radio, you can define multiple selectable options. Each option can be translated into multiple languages.
Option Fields: #
- Default / English / Spanish / Arabic:Â Enter option values in different languages.
- Value (Default):Â The option value shown to users (e.g., 50cm x 40cm).
- Status:Â Manage active/inactive options as needed.
